Post by: Kiwidave on 04 July 2011, 06:50:36 PM
The wounded chap with nurse and the gunner's assistant are from SV33. I think you get 5 of each. The AA crew is a kit bash: the gun and gunner are (I think) VC5, with the head swapped with a Minifigs German driver. He ended up with a female loader because a) I had the model and didn't want to try and find something else; b) the Russian had female snipers and combat pilots, so why not AA gun loaders? :D
